Performance Improvement of Processor Through Configurable Approximate Arithmetic Units in Multicore Systems

Seyed Ali Kashani Gharavi,
Saeed Safari

Abstract: Multicore systems are utilized in a wide range of applications, from embedded systems to highperformance applications. Controlling power consumption while maximizing performance under the Thermal Design Power (TDP) becomes increasingly important when power density emerges as the key restriction for multicore systems. Dynamic voltage-frequency scaling (DVFS) approaches have been effective in dynamically power control and are commercially accessible.
